I just loved going to the races as a lil kid. My grandparents were the paramedics there before i was born and i think a lil right after. I have all the wooden sprint models that were sold there with a larger one signed by Howard him self. My family pulled everyone of the drivers out of their sprint over the years, including Sargent. My dad still has a pic shirt pin with the old #7 and also a pic of the originall #69 sprint. I always got excited when we were walking up to the Arch! I was really sad when i found out the track was closed beacuse i wanted to go back with my son and dad to carry on the memories. Its always funny when visiting other dirt tracks, or racing our sprint at MRP, when an old drivers name is announced and my dad perks up and says, "Damn Ive pulled him out of a sprint years ago." I hope everyone from the old San Jose Speedway is doing great!!!
